Post by mley1 on Feb 24, 2016 9:51:03 GMT -5
Boss with chest pains should not be allowed to drive to ER. Supervisor advises control to call 911. Medical code for staff is called, medical responds. At our unit, it's minutes. We've had this happen before. Response was good. Officer lived, and was well taken care of. At Allred, who knows.
